## Marrowbird Service — Environments

Marrowbird enforces per-tenant rate quotas at the gateway, and each environment carries its own quota table. Staging intentionally uses lower ceilings to surface throttling bugs before promotion, while production quotas are sized from the quarterly capacity review. Reviewers should confirm any quota change lands in all three environment manifests. The current production quota configuration is reproduced here.

service settings:
ralael:
  pin: 7453
  tenant: zorath
  seal: seal_087806e4
  metrics_host: metrics.ralael.paliqworks.example
  standby_team: fraath
  escalation: praok-istiel
  nonce: 10e083

Subject: Gross-Margin Review — Action for Branch Managers

Team,

Our quarterly gross-margin review of the Pellwright product line is complete. Margins slipped 2.1 points, driven chiefly by freight and packaging costs at the Dunmore Hollow facility. Each branch should verify local pricing tables against the revised schedule and report discrepancies by Friday. Please review carefully, as the confidential note directly below outlines where we go next.

board note of yageg-yadug: The northern region missed its Framir quota by 13.1 percent last quarter. Lamathek Freight plans to raise the Quenael list price by 30.2 percent in March. The pricing group signed off on a budget of $133.5 million for Project Novok. The renewal with Gilethek Foods closes at $60.0 million a year, 2.7 percent above the last contract.

Ticket #2907 — Signature check fails on report builder export

Support: customers exporting from the Tallyvane report builder see a signature verification error after the sorting-stability patch. The patch changed row ordering in grouped exports, which altered the serialized payload, so exports signed before the patch now fail verification against cached manifests. Advise customers to regenerate reports; old exports cannot be re-verified. Fresh exports are signed with the key below.

signing key of fadug-haweg = bky19_x2JJNa4RuE34mQa9TgK